Abstract

The unsolicited reception of sexual images on social media has significant consequences for women, yet studies on this issue are limited. Our research with 392 Spanish women aged 18-45 years examined the frequency and prevalence of unsolicited genital images or “dick pics”, the relationship with the sender, and women's reactions. Results showed that 74% of participants had received such images, mainly from strangers (45.7%) or known men (21.9%). Reactions included blocking, telling friends, expressing rejection, and ignoring. Higher levels of hostile sexism and adherence to social norms were associated with more positive reactions. Educating about the negative impacts of unsolicited sexual images and addressing sexism and social norms may help combat cyber-sexual violence.
